ProcessStartInfo.UserName Eigenschaft
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Ruft den beim Starten des Prozesses zu verwendenden Benutzernamen ab oder legt diesen fest. Wenn Sie das UPN-Format (user
@DNS_domain_name
) verwenden, muss die Domain-Eigenschaft null
sein.
public:
property System::String ^ UserName { System::String ^ get(); void set(System::String ^ value); };
public string UserName { get; set; }
member this.UserName : string with get, set
Public Property UserName As String
Eigenschaftswert
Der beim Starten des Prozesses zu verwendende Benutzername. Wenn Sie das UPN-Format (user
@DNS_domain_name
) verwenden, muss die Domain-Eigenschaft null
sein.
Hinweise
Wichtig
Die WorkingDirectory -Eigenschaft muss festgelegt werden, wenn UserName und Password angegeben werden. Wenn die Eigenschaft nicht festgelegt ist, ist das Standardarbeitsverzeichnis %SYSTEMROOT%\system32.
Wenn die UserName -Eigenschaft nicht null
oder eine leere Zeichenfolge ist, muss die UseShellExecute -Eigenschaft sein false
. Andernfalls wird eine InvalidOperationException ausgelöst, wenn die Process.Start(ProcessStartInfo) Methode aufgerufen wird.